Here some really easy simple tips for the removal of pet hair. Pet Hair Removal Tip 1 Dampen a sponge and wipe over furniture, rinsing the sponge when needed. Pet Hair Removal Tip 2 Wipe down the item with your hands while wearing rubber gloves which should remove the pet hair from the fabric. Pet […]

What’s required Bleach 1. Fill the machine with hot water to the maximum level 2. Add 1 cup of bleach, 3. Set the washing machine to run for a full cycle (without any laundry). The rinse cycle will wash out the bleach
